Tasting Notes

Christopher Coates

Taster

Nose: Soft white fruits: peaches, green banana, dragonfruit, and sawn oak. Pine needles, and a little wasabi prickle. Pickled ginger and orange zest.

Palate: Medium, with lemon sherbet zing. Winter melon, delicate almond, and celery salt. Green apple and macadamia nuts. A little meatiness, like venison carpaccio.

Finish: Medium-short. As the heat subsides, the nuttiness builds.

Comment: A touch too hot for me.

Score: 7.6

Bethany Whymark

Taster

Nose: Unsweetened applesauce, wheat cereal biscuits, golden syrup, and a whiff of carrot cake with cream-cheese frosting. Sage and tarragon. Desiccated coconut, sesame oil, and raw barley.

Palate: Medium bodied. Baked pears with butter and vanilla, spun sugar, carrot cake, herbal sage, rye bread, and shelled walnut. A little peach purée. Water brings more golden syrup and nuttiness.

Finish: Medium, and warming, with nutty granola and a hint of star anise.

Comment: A bold malt with some nice nuances. Needs a drop of water, though.

Score: 7.8
